Car Free Day is celebrated across the world on or around 22 September. It encourages people to walk, cycle or use public transport, instead of using their car for the day.
From 18 to 25 September there are some great activities, offers and events available to residents, employees and employers, such as:
• 1000 free BTN BikeShare rides
• Free bus travel to the South Downs
• The eCargo Bike Accelerator Project Expo on 22 Sept at Jubilee Square
• Performance at Valley Gardens
• Plus other activities
The purpose of Car Free Day is to enable all residents and visitors to think about how they travel to, from and around the city.
